A virtual office blends home and work to gain efficiencies in both. Office expenses are low, while the user's professionalism retains the image of a traditional, high-cost office. A virtual office user can reduce their environmental impact, as well as the personal negatives of a daily commute. Virtual office clientele have the flexibility to match expenses with revenue fluctuations immediately, as the costs are usually variable. A virtual office can allow for low-cost expansion with no long-term commitments. Users taking advantage of virtual office receptionists eliminate the traditional burden of health care, records, payroll, insurance & rent. Also, traditional time-off (sick days, vacations, personal leaves, etc.…) does not apply to a virtual staff. 

Virtual offices are perfect for start-up companies, sole traders, consultants and people working from home, and are also very popular with companies looking to trial a new location for their business without the risk of buying or renting physical space. They also project your business in a professional manner, for a very modest outlay, brings with it many advantages – and not just for new companies. Test marketing, short-term sales and marketing campaigns, regional expansion programmes and multi-national image enhancement by way of covering multiple locations all become possible if you employ the Virtual Office Space concept. 

First impressions are still so important for winning business, particularly from larger organisations, so by using a Virtual Office you compete on even terms with companies that are currently far larger than yourself. 

Top 5 Reasons For Using A Virtual Office 

Costs

A virtual office is one way to grow your business without outgrowing your home and having to pay for commercial premises. 

Professionalism

With call answering, screening and forwarding, there’s someone to pick up the phone for you even when you’re on the school run or just taking a break. They’ll answer with your company name, so your customers always get a response.

Time Management

For busy people the benefit of having someone to answer your calls on their behalf gives the advantage of focusing on their work, even shielding them from calls if required.

Marketing

Want to see how your business would do in another part of the country or, indeed, in another part of the world? Set up a virtual office address and phone number and find out with some test marketing.

Take Control

Let your virtual office team answer your calls and you can work without interruption and then check your messages at a time that works for you.
